| Text of article: | Reggie to be inducted into political Hall of Fame Daily Advertiser, The (Lafayette, LA) - January 29, 2004 Author: No Byline CROWLEY - Former Crowley City Judge Edmund Reggie is among several Louisiana political figures who will be inducted into the Louisiana Political Museum's Hall of Fame on Jan. 31 in Winnfield. Reggie was elected the youngest judge in America at 24 years old and served in that position for more than 25 years. He was also active in Democratic Party politics at the state and national levels. Other 2004 inductees include William R. (Billy) Bolton, Charles DeWitt Jr., Dudley A. Guglielmo, Doris Lindsay Holland, Moon Landrieu, Virginia K. Shehee, Jack Wardlaw, and Edgar G.
